Progress on preparation of District Capex Budget 2022-23 discussed at Ganderbal
FacebookTwitterWhatsappTelegram

GANDERBAL, APRIL 05: The District Development Commissioner (DDC) Ganderbal, Krittika Jyotsna today chaired a meeting of officers to discuss the preparation of District Capex Budget 2022-23 in the Conference Hall of Mini Secretariat, here.

At the outset, thorough discussion was held regarding the DDC Plan 2022-23 consolidated from all DDC Members and PRIs and the same was discussed department wise.

After thorough discussion, the DDC instructed all the line departments to check feasibility of all works pertaining to their concerned departments at an earliest by involving field functionaries so that the plan is finalized in time.

Jyotsna impressed upon all the officers to resolve all issues while finalizing the works and sought inter departmental coordination. She emphasized that priority should be given to such works that have high impact on ground to meet the developmental aspirations of the general public.

The meeting was attended by ADDC Ganderbal, Khurshid Ahmad Shah, ADC Ganderbal, Farooq Ahmad Baba, CPO, ACD and Executive Engineers of various wings besides ACP, BDOs and other concerned.
